Industrial Worker (January 1968)

The January 1968 issue of the Industrial Worker, the newspaper of the revolutionary union, the Industrial Workers of the World (IWW).

Submitted by Juan Conatz on May 26, 2025

Contents include:

-Left Side column

-Best no war plan: fight for labor goals by Charles Doehrer

-Students and the IWW

-Review of Black Mass Revolt

-Four in a row by J.F. McDaniels

-The most advanced people: a fable by F.T. (Fred Thompson)

-"Free ride to the job" by Mike Quirk

-Viewpoint Canada by John B. McAndrew

-Review by Joe Goldman of In Social Storm

-Letter to an inquiring worker

-Old unionism petering out?
